4.5 stars. I love how Sargent demonstrates the use of moodboards throughout the book. I also love the use of a particular beloved object as a starting point for choosing a color palette. Most of the examples are too visually busy for my style (though absolutely lovely to look at), but that doesn't matter: the strategies Sargent discusses can be implemented by anyone, regardless of their personal preferences. (Admittedly many of the examples featured people who were in positions to do extensive house renovations and purchase custom furniture to get the pictured designs, but I still think the strategies can be scaled to any project size.) I got a lot of practical ideas from reading this book and actively want to dive into Pinterest to create my own moodboards.
